This program is created to solve a puzzle.
You can check a task.png file to see how it is visualized.
lets assume that we have 12 squares placed in next order.


 01
2345
6789
 ab

A single square has got four edges. Each square stores a positive integer.

There are two rules
1)The sum of all edges  in every green square must be  equal to 10.
2)Moreover, The sum of all edges  in every yellow square must be  smaller than 10.

The program is supplied with file like resources at the beginning.
Every line represents a square. Each integer represents a square edge's integer.

The input file doesn't have to follow the rules.

The program will swap the squares and find all permutations that answer the rules.
